About Lake Evans
Lake Evans in Riverside County, California, offers a peaceful retreat throughout the year. This modestly sized lake spans 33 acres and is notably shallow, with no recorded maximum depth, making it easily accessible for casual outdoor enjoyment. The lake's location near towns like Riverside, Highgrove, and Grand Terrace provides a convenient escape into nature. Fishing Lake Evans
Fishing at Lake Evans is a straightforward experience focused on channel catfish. The lake's shallow waters create a comfortable environment for anglers seeking a relaxed day by the water. Channel catfish are the primary species present, offering a consistent target for fishing enthusiasts. The lake's size and depth contribute to a calm fishing atmosphere, ideal for those who appreciate a quiet, uncomplicated outing. While the variety of species is limited, the presence of channel catfish ensures a rewarding experience for anglers familiar with this species.
